The Inner Science of Happiness

Saturday 27 June  | 10:00 – 13:00

Venue | Compassion Kadampa Meditation Centre, 2 Station Rd, South Gosforth NE3 1QD.

Half Day Meditation Workshop with visiting teacher Gen Dragpa.

We all have an inbuilt capacity to feel a greater and more reliable authentic peace and happiness. Often, however, ingrained negative habits of mind lead us toward stress and worry, making it hard to feel balanced and positive in our daily lives.

The good news is that mental peace and resilience are skills that can be developed. By practicing meditation and shifting our perspective, we can learn to navigate life’s challenges with a steady, wise and positive mind.

What to Expect
In this half-day course, Gen Dragpa brings over 33 years of experience in Buddhist study and practice,will share practical methods for working with difficult emotions. You will explore how to:

    • Identify and release negative thought patterns.
    • Connect with your natural potential for authentic happiness.
    • Develop the “mental muscle” needed to maintain peace under pressure.

The session includes guided meditations designed to give you a direct, personal experience of the potential for peace and well-being that exists within everyone.

Whether you are brand new and curious about how meditation works, or an experienced practitioner looking to deepen your understanding, you are very welcome. We look forward to seeing you there!
